Before anything, make sure that you've gone through the game's tutorial, gotten your NookPhone from Tom Nook, and have taken his DIY workshop. If you still haven't taken Tom Nook's workshop and don't have a fishing rod, follow our "Animal Crossing" first hour guide until you get one.
Head outside with your fishing rod and bug net and start hunting. You'll want to catch five unique species — this can be five bugs, five fish, or a mix of both.
At this time of year in the Northern Hemisphere, you'll be able to easily find three different types of butterflies in your starting area. Some shells on the beach will hide hermit crabs, which you can catch with your net as well.
Between your ocean and rivers, there are over 20 different types of fish available to you right from the start. Catching multiple fish in succession without scaring any away might even earn you bonus Nook Miles.
Once you've caught five, head to Tom Nook and talk to him. You'll find that a new option has appeared: "I found a creature!"
Keep giving your critters to Tom, and when he asks you if he can send them to his "old friend," accept.
As soon as you give him your fifth catch, he'll receive a call from this friend: Blathers, a famed museum curator, is coming to town, and needs somewhere to stay. Tom Nook will give you a new tent to set up, which you should then place down anywhere on your island.
